Transaction 96e60f6b774be6644a4c3629246680635fca625b6b29def314a2badbe9beb3d6

1 Input
2 Outputs
  • 96e60f6b774be6644a4c3629246680635fca625b6b29def314a2badbe9beb3d6:0
  • value  277319314
    address  14fXC2YUrPAKrVfFDtpnJxeYzYKjwWRfrW
  • 96e60f6b774be6644a4c3629246680635fca625b6b29def314a2badbe9beb3d6:1
  • value  50624424
    address  3JdpwERjA3ecGFAbrZUEg9arZqiWehU9jd